I know comparisons can be odious, but sometime contrasting things (bonsai in this case), without relying too much on value judgements, can help us see more clearly. In the 1980s Masahiko Kimura broke bonsai tradition with his outrageously sculptural deadwood that he carved with power tools. Looking back though, you can still see the influence of the Japanese bonsai aesthetic in everything he did.
